rt2x00: provide mac80211 a suitable max_rates value
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Set up max_rates and max_rate_tries with suitable values even if we do not
support the whole functionality.

As rt2800 has a global fallback table we cannot specify more then one tx rate
per frame but since the hw will try several different rates (based on the
fallback table) we should still initialize max_rates to the maximum number of
rates we are going to try. Otherwise mac80211 will truncate our reported tx
rates and the rc algortihm will end up with incorrect data choosing unsuitable
rates for tx.

This improves throughput on rt2800 devices considerable.
